Shorter Claims Series Opener Over Pioneers

by Brian Stayton
April 20, 2024
in Baseball, Pioneers
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are by Email

ROME, Ga. — Kody Krause went 3-for-4 and four RBI including his game-ending two-run triple in the seventh as Shorter University defeated visiting Tusculum University 13-3 via run-rule on Friday afternoon.

The Hawks (26-15) captured the non-conference series opener over the Pioneers (23-21) and the two teams will wrap-up the weekend set with a 12 p.m. doubleheader on Saturday.

Shorter jumped out to an 8-0 and used a seven-run, first inning which saw the Hawks pound out six hits including a two-run double by Krause and a two-run single off the bat of Jacob Pajer, who finished the game with three hits.

Tusculum worked its way back into the game as Murphy Flood hit a two-run homer in the third inning and Darien Farley tacked on a run with his RBI double in the sixth as TU trailed 8-3.

But the Hawks scored three times in the sixth and Krause sealed the victory with his triple in the seventh to conclude the contest.

Shorter finished the game with a dozen hits, seven walks and got three sacrifice flies. SU batters did not record a strikeout on the afternoon.

Tusculum was led at the plate by Flood’s 4-for-4 performance which included a pair of doubles and his fourth homer of the year. Farley accounted for a pair of hits while Zane Keener extended his hitting streak to nine consecutive games. Keener also moves his on-base streak to 21 straight games which is tied for the 10th most in program history.

Shorter starting pitcher Cole McDaniel (3-3) picked up the victory as he scattered six hits, two runs, three walks and posted five strikeouts. TU starter Brady Salyards (4-2) suffered the loss as he went five innings, while Billy Quinn pitched 1 1/3 innings before the game concluded.
